2007-06-21Blackfin arch: defines and provides entry points for certain user space ↵Bernd Schmidt
functions at fixed addresses This patch defines (and provides) entry points for certain user space functions at fixed addresses. The Blackfin has no usable atomic instructions, but we can ensure that these code sequences appear atomic from a user space point of view by detecting when we're in the process of executing them during the interrupt handler return path. This allows much more efficient pthread lock implementations than the bfin_spinlock syscall we're currently using. Also provided is a small sys_rt_sigreturn stub which can be used by the signal handler setup code. The signal.c part will be committed separately. 2007-05-21Blackfin arch: fix signal handling bugBernd Schmidt
There's a forum thread at https://blackfin.uclinux.org/gf/project/uclinux-dist/forum/?action=ForumBrowse&_forum_action=MessageReply&message_id=24741 which has a testcase involving signal handling that crashes quite readily. Inspecting the code I believe what happens is that signal handling can become confused when it is invoked on return from an interrupt, if the contents of P0 and R0 at the time of the interrupt happen to be such that P0 is larger than zero (indicating to the signal code that we're in a syscall), and R0 happens to have a value of something like -EINTR or -ERESTARTSYS. Fixed by setting orig_p0 to -1 if we're returning from an interrupt. The testcase now seems to run without problems. 2007-05-07blackfin architectureBryan Wu
This adds support for the Analog Devices Blackfin processor architecture, and currently supports the BF533, BF532, BF531, BF537, BF536, BF534, and BF561 (Dual Core) devices, with a variety of development platforms including those avaliable from Analog Devices (BF533-EZKit, BF533-STAMP, BF537-STAMP, BF561-EZKIT), and Bluetechnix! Tinyboards. The Blackfin architecture was jointly developed by Intel and Analog Devices Inc. (ADI) as the Micro Signal Architecture (MSA) core and introduced it in December of 2000. Since then ADI has put this core into its Blackfin processor family of devices. The Blackfin core has the advantages of a clean, orthogonal,RISC-like microprocessor instruction set. It combines a dual-MAC (Multiply/Accumulate), state-of-the-art signal processing engine and single-instruction, multiple-data (SIMD) multimedia capabilities into a single instruction-set architecture.
